CBIH Evaluates a Potential Reg A Offering of Approximately $1,000,000 to Enable Commercial Launch, Statewide Educational Expansion, and Protection of Its Patent Portfolio

Houston, Texas--(Newsfile Corp. - January 21, 2026) - Cannabis Bioscience International Holdings, Inc. (OTCID: CBIH), a public company trading on the OTC Markets under the ticker symbol CBIH, announced today that it is in the evaluation stage of a potential financing transaction under Regulation A (Reg A), in an estimated amount in the order of $1,000,000, subject to change, internal review, and applicable market and compliance conditions.CBIH clarifies that this communication reflects a serious
